A rare Commonwealth porringer and cover

£15,000 - £20,000 £13,000

A rare Commonwealth porringer and cover, with two cast caryatid handles and a plain rim foot, the body and cover embossed with varying individual flowers, separated by a stiff leaf, the finial of spool form to serve as a foot, maker's mark TG in a dotted circle with pellets, London 1659, 6.5in (16.5cm) high, diameter of bowl 6.5in (16.5cm), 34oz.
